What is the difference between a green card and work authorization?

A green card, officially known as a Permanent Resident Card, is a document that shows a person is a lawful permanent resident of the United States. It grants the holder the right to live and work in the United States on a permanent basis. Work authorization is a document that allows a foreign national to work in the United States on a temporary basis. Work authorization is usually granted for a predetermined amount of time and is usually renewed or extended. In Texas, a green card holder may work without requiring additional work authorization. Upon admission to the U.S., green card holders are automatically eligible to work. Work authorization, on the other hand, is required for foreign nationals who do not hold a green card. This includes temporary workers, students, and those on certain types of visas. In Texas, foreign nationals who are authorized to work must have an Employment Authorization Document (EAD) or a work visa. In summary, a green card grants a person the right to live and work in the United States on a permanent basis, while a work authorization document grants a foreign national the right to work in the United States on a temporary basis. A green card holder does not need to apply for work authorization, while a foreign national without a green card must apply for a work authorization document.
